Abstract

This document was translated from a simplified Chinese source. (ZHCAG12A)

This article describes the ZCD implementation principle of the LMG3427 and its application in interleaved triangular current mode (TCM) PFCs. It presents the application timing for interleaved TCM PFCs based on the LMG3427. It also analyzes the problematic waveforms and timings of ZCD timing issues caused by inter-phase capacitance in applications. Finally, it provides related design recommendations to avoid LMG3427 ZCD timing issues caused by inter-phase capacitance in TCM PFC applications.
